Yuzu Honey Cookies: Sweetened by Honey for a Tart Surprise Recipe

Description

Delight in these Yuzu Honey Cookies, where the natural sweetness of honey beautifully balances the tart citrus notes of yuzu. These cookies feature a tender, crumbly texture achieved by chilling the buttery dough, making each bite refreshingly unique and irresistibly flavorful.


Ingredients

Scale

Cookie Dough

  • 160 g Unsalted Butter (well-chilled for perfect texture)
  • 220 g Plain Flour (all-purpose flour can be substituted)
  • 10 g Corn Starch (improves texture; can be omitted)
  • 3 tbsp Pure Honey (sweetens the dough naturally)
  • 1 Medium Egg (room temperature)
  • ¼ tsp Fine Salt (omit if using salted butter)

Filling

  • 150 g Yuzu Honey (can be substituted with regular honey)

Equipment

  • Non-stick Baking Tray (can also use parchment paper)


Instructions

  1. Prepare Butter: Cut the unsalted butter into small cubes and place in the fridge to chill thoroughly, which is essential for achieving the perfect cookie texture.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a mixing bowl, combine the plain flour, corn starch, and fine salt to create the dry base for the cookie dough.
  3. Incorporate Butter: Work the chilled butter into the dry mixture by rubbing it in until the mixture resembles sandy crumbs, ensuring an even, crumbly texture.
  4. Add Wet Ingredients: Add the room temperature egg and pure honey to the mixture and gently mix until a consistent dough forms, careful not to overwork it.
  5. Chill Dough: Cover the dough with plastic wrap and refrigerate for 1 hour to firm up, making it easier to shape and enhancing the texture when baked.
  6. Shape Cookies: After chilling, portion the dough into small balls of about 10 grams each and arrange them evenly spaced on a baking tray.
  7. Create Indents: Press small indents into the center of each dough ball to hold the yuzu honey filling securely.
  8. Fill Cookies: Spoon a generous amount of yuzu honey into each indent, ensuring a balanced tart and sweet flavor in every bite.
  9. Refrigerate: Place the shaped and filled cookies back into the refrigerator for an additional 15 minutes to firm them before baking.
  10.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 170°C (338°F) if using convection, or 180°C (356°F) for conventional ovens, to ensure even baking.
  11. Bake: Bake the cookies for 10-12 minutes until they turn a gentle golden brown, indicating perfect doneness.
  12. Cool: Transfer the baked cookies to a cooling rack and allow them to cool for about 30 minutes before serving to firm up and develop flavor.

Notes

  • Using well-chilled butter is crucial for the cookie’s tender, crumbly texture.
  • Corn starch improves the texture but can be omitted if unavailable.
  • Yuzu honey can be replaced with regular honey if yuzu is hard to find, but it slightly changes the flavor profile.
  • Make sure the egg is at room temperature for better dough consistency.
  • Chilling the dough before baking helps prevent spreading and enhances texture.
  • Adjust baking time slightly based on your oven’s performance to avoid over-browning.
